This building has 30 recorded sales since 2013; 100% of its 13 tracked resales sold above the owner's purchase price. Every figure below is a government record with its source named — and the last section lists what the public record cannot tell you.

10 Peninsula Dr, Breakfast Point has 30 strata lots. In the postcode, 1-bedroom rentals have a median of $680/wk with the middle half between $650–$750/wk. 2-bedroom rentals have a median of $865/wk with the middle half between $750–$980/wk. 3-bedroom rentals have a median of $1290/wk with the middle half between $950–$1420/wk.

Every sale in this building

30 priced transfers on the public record since 2013. Across 13 same-unit resales, owners held a median 5.7 years and 100% sold above what they paid (median +5.9%/yr gross — price only, before costs and any renovation).

In the last three years, 10 lots changed hands — 33% of the scheme's 30 lots. Trailing 36 months of VG transfers ÷ registered lot count.
